Running `bundle install` executes package installation logic, downloads gems from external sources, and may run native extension build scripts. This constitutes external execution with side effects beyond simple data writes, though it is reversible in principle. Severity is medium because a malicious or compromised Gemfile could introduce malicious code via install hooks.
